Over the weekend I heard an incredible account of an entrepreneur's path to success. His story was like a rollercoaster ride at Six Flags.

When he started out pursing his passion of starting companies, he was married with two kids and was working night and day to provide for his family through his pursuit. He fell flat on his face time, after time, after time, etc. He would start a new business and would give it everything he had to make it successful, but it wasn't enough at the time. It got to the point to where he and his family had put everything into this pursuit, which unfortunately led to he and his wife filing for personal bankruptcy. But he still believed, and still pursued. Thankfully, he had a wife that supported him 100% through thick and thin.

After getting back on their feet, he pushed even harder instead of giving up. You know where the story goes from here. He succeeded through his next several ventures. Any fear of failure had left him because he knew what it was like to hit rock-bottom and knew he could will himself to get right back up. He is now a very successful entrepreneur that has had several exits. His advice:

"You can never, ever stop trying. If you stop, you guarantee failure. The key to my success was that I never gave up and never stopped trying. And I wasn't going to stop trying until I succeeded. That is why my story is a success story."
